使用htaccess对单个网址进行多次重写

用户名

我有一个多博客网站,其中有多个域。问题是我需要以下语法的重写规则

XXX.domain.com/{any other things} to www.domain.com/domain/XXX/{any other things}

我也为下面的规则写了一套规则

^domain/([a-zA-Z0-9]+)/cat/([a-zA-Z0-9]+)$ index.php?domain=$1&cat=$2

因此,事情是我需要构建一条规则,将域转换为路径,然后再次按以下步骤处理其他事情。

林俊

在您制定其他规则之前,您需要

RewriteCond %{HTTP_HOST} !^www\.
RewriteCond %{HTTP_HOST} ^([^.]+)\.
RewriteCond $1 !^domain/
RewriteRule ^(.*)$ /domain/%1/$1 [L]

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

.htaccess对同一网址进行多次重写

来自分类Dev

使用.htaccess进行网址重写不起作用

来自分类Dev

使用.htaccess进行网址重写无法正常工作

来自分类Dev

使用htaccess来重写网址

来自分类Dev

在Apache上使用.htaccess进行网址重写时,如何使用#号作为锚点?

来自分类Dev

使用.htaccess重写网址需要指南

来自分类Dev

使用.htaccess进行Mod重写

来自分类Dev

使用.htaccess网址重写来重写其他页面

来自分类Dev

用htaccess重写网址

来自分类Dev

.htaccess重写网址

来自分类Dev

Apache .htaccess重写网址

来自分类Dev

.htaccess的网址重写问题

来自分类Dev

htaccess重写网址?

来自分类Dev

在htaccess中重写网址

来自分类Dev

用htaccess重写网址

来自分类Dev

用htaccess重写网址

来自分类Dev

Apache .htaccess重写网址

来自分类Dev

在htaccess中重写网址?

来自分类Dev

如何使用htaccess重写单个参数?

来自分类Dev

进行网址重写

来自分类Dev

使用.htaccess重写网址以删除不需要的单词

来自分类Dev

如何使用htaccess在joomla中重写自定义网址

来自分类Dev

我们如何使用.htaccess重写<a href>网址

来自分类Dev

使用.htaccess进行动态URL重写

来自分类Dev

使用htaccess进行简单的URL重写

来自分类Dev

使用.htaccess进行动态URL重写

来自分类Dev

使用.htaccess进行平面URL重写

来自分类Dev

使用htaccess进行简单的URL重写

来自分类Dev

网址部分的htaccess重写规则